Lost Procedures
- Use the 5 C's checklist
- Circle: Stay in one spot
- Climb: Better visibility, better signal and communication strength
- Communicate: Ask for vectors to a known location
- Confess: Admit you are lost
- Calculate: Figure out fuel remaining, where to go, groundspeed, distance covered
- Double check maps and look for landmarks
- Use secondary navigation systems (GPS, VOR)
- Nearest or Direct-To
- 2x VORs to identify location
- Use ATC (report who you are last known location, heading, airspeed, altitude)
- Check town water towers or airfield names
- Compare the heading indicator to the magnetic compass, and note the direction of error before resetting
- Can help determine if you are left or right of course
